In a typical week, you'll be juggling a few customer launches at once - running kickoff calls, managing timelines, and keeping customer stakeholders and internal teams aligned through go-live. You'll configure workflows in Hello Patient, troubleshoot issues as they come up, and make sure teams are trained and ready so our AI agents deliver value from day one. You'll work directly with customer leaders (often clinicians, ops managers, and executives) to set expectations, communicate progress, and drive adoption. Internally, you'll partner closely with AI Agent Product Managers (who own net-new builds), Conversational Designers, Engineering, QA, and Customer Success to surface risks early, unblock work fast, and ensure clean handoffs after launch. As an implementation specialist, you'll help scale what works - owning implementations end-to-end for repeatable use cases, and serving as the execution backbone for zero-to-one launches by driving coordination, timelines, and adoption without sacrificing quality. This is a high-ownership, highly visible role at the center of our growth engine.
